IKEA Canada partners with Second Closet & Lion Electric for last-mile delivery; 15 Lion6 electric trucks

Green Car Congress

IKEA Canada has partnered with technology-enabled logistics and last-mile delivery provider, Second Closet, which will begin integrating zero-emission trucks into its fleet for IKEA home deliveries in several markets across Canada. In 2020, IKEA Canada completed more than 500,000 home deliveries, a 30% increase from 2019.

Canada withdraws from the Kyoto Protocol

Green Car Congress

Canada is far from meeting its obligations under Kyoto, and has been telegraphing since 2006 that it might withdraw.
